Deuce 7 always loved the vagabond life and it shows in his art. I don't know the whole story, but it seems his increasing acclaim as an artist wasn't really working for him, so he pulled the plug on the whole show, jumped a train with some buddies, and went back to his previous life of wandering the country and tagging rail cars. I wish him well.
